Problem with shift work is you need childcare from between 6.30am and 10pm (assuming you can get to work in 30 mins or under) which no one covers. Stick compulsory internal nightshift rotation into the mix and unless you have a partner who can be there and get the kids up n start getting them ready for the next day at the child minders you’re screwed. Then they wonder why they can’t get nurses (who enter into it at child bearing age) to stay in the NHS- they make it f’in impossible! I stayed because my boss bent the rules, reduced and changed my hours (so I could get there and back in time) and I moved to an area that had no night shifts. Just me and one other nurse on the entire ward had children. Then they decided to move everyone to 12 hour shifts (my area was one of the very few that was exempted) and that finished of almost everyone with children. The trust is one of the largest employers in the country’ with over 6,000 employee’s and yet they don’t have a clue.
